RELEASE CHECKLIST — Pixelvane 4.2

[ ] Verify image cache leak fix. Thumbnail eviction in Pixelvane's gallery module retained decoded buffers past TTL, growing heap ~40 MB/hour under sustained scroll. Patch forces eviction on cache-pressure signal and zeroes buffers before release. Security note: leaked buffers could persist user image data in memory dumps. Confirm heap snapshot post-fix shows no retained ImageBlob instances after 10-minute soak. Sign-off required from security review before promotion. Verified against the build below.

trace token, kajeg-tadup: htk31_ea4436123ab4c9e337062126feef2c5

Changelog — Lanternview Auth Service v3.8.0

Changed defaults. If you're new to the team: v3.7 had a bug where session tokens were refreshed on every request instead of only near expiry, which hammered the token store and occasionally produced duplicate sessions. We fixed the refresh logic and, as part of that, tightened several defaults around refresh windows, grace periods, and concurrent-session limits. Anything you deployed against the old defaults should be re-checked carefully. The new defaults shipping with this release are as follows.

service settings:
[casion]
port = 3306
region = north-4
host = casion.nelvrocloud.local
team = praax
timeout_ms = 2000
retries = 8

## Service Accounts: Slimline Pipeline

The Slimline pipeline strips debug layers and unused locales from container images before they hit the Crateport registry. It runs under the `svc-slimline` account, which only has push rights to the staging namespace. If the pipeline stalls on auth errors during your shift, the usual culprit is an expired key. The current Crateport key for `svc-slimline` is listed directly below.

app token of tagug-hahaf = kto2_9v